We are going through A LOT right now. Torture allegations in Afghanistan, kind of lined up with US national security and intelligence, a sneaky SPP/NAU Prime Minister, weak Liberal Opposition, a very steady NDP party and another party that represents French Canada (Bloc Quebecois). There's hand wringing about our Constitutional monarchy, since the Queen is getting on and many wonder about succession. Her head is on our coins, everything is very integrated with the UK monarchy, legally, constitutionally, historically. A republic is on the table for a lot of people.

Provincially, there's a new populist movement in Alberta. We have 10 provinces and 3 northern territories. On the whole, the four parties seem to work for most people, I think. There was a big merger in 2003 between 2 conservative more rightish parties, Canadian Alliance and Progressive Conservatives (like Reps), in order to avoid split votes - the Liberals (like Dems) have suffered on account of it.

BUT - there are A LOT of accountability issues with this merged Conservative bunch IMO, stinky. Unfortunately, it all translates to national political apathy too, i.e. voter turnout's been waning, and the really excited people aren't much represented in government.
